Editing

After uploading our slightly more successful film to the iMac, we began editing.

This included cutting certain bits between shots, and incorporating transitions such as fading in and out.

We also added credits at the beginning and end of our film, along with audio imports to make it more interesting.

The editing took a lot less time than anticipated and we were all really pleased with the end result.

It wasn't until we watched the finalised film that we really looked at the shots we used, and they were actually all very effective. Especially the over the shoulder shots, which added intensity to the scenario as this was the part which had the speech. Other effective shots included the pan shot of Alex walking through the door and over to the table, and the zoom shot at the end when Rachel takes the winnings from the middle of the table.

All in all, my group and I are extremely happy with what we have done.

Storyboard

In this lesson, we were set the task of filming a scene for 30 seconds, using the 180◦ rule.

We have not yet filmed with the video camera.
However, we made a mock storyboard outlining what we intended to do.

The scenario we chose was a game of poker, with two people, one at either end of the table. We thought this would be particularly good to use the 180◦ rule.

After making the mock storyboard we then proceeded to take stills to make an actual storyboard. We will not be able to upload these stills until next lesson but my group and I have already started on this.
